President of Kyrgyzstan Sadyr Japarov ordered the modernization of the Golovnoy water intake, which caused an armed conflict on the border with Tajikistan, Report informs, citing the press service of the Kyrgyz head of state.
The president said this on Thursday during his visit to the Batken region.
"Following the visit, the President instructed the relevant state bodies to modernize the technical state of the water intake," the message says.
